Crash on M2 between Sittingbourne and Faversham causes delays

Traffic ground to a halt on the M2 after a crash.

The accident happened on the coast-bound side between junctions 5 for Sittingbourne and 6 for Faversham just before 9am.

The road was partially blocked, causing long tailbacks.

It had cleared by 10.30am.

A police spokesman said: "Kent Police was called at 8.26am on Wednesday 6 December following a single vehicle collision between junctions 5 and 6 on the M25.

"Officers attended the scene. The driver suffered minor injuries and was taken to a local hospital for treatment."

It comes after a lorry crashed into a barrier and spilt 700 litres of fuel across the carriageway between junctions 2 for Rochester and 3 for Chatham in the early hours.

That stretch of the motorway remains closed while the clean-up operation continues.
